No, ceeby is not in the standard color for SHOW dogs. but, he is darker than his picture looks. his back is actually almost charcoal Did you know that some show people dye their yorkies for the show ring? i didn't until a well known show breeder on here recently told me that when I questioned the color of her show dogs who are light like Ceeby. did you also know that show people perfer a little longer leg and a longer neck than what we see on here. It makes them look very regal in the full coats.
